Trafigura appoints DRC executive director
Global critical resources provider Trafigura has appointed Hervé Otschudi as executive director of its Democratic Republic of Congo (DRC) operations.
He has more than two decades of experience across commodities, mining and financial services in the DRC and is a Congolese national. He has held a number of senior roles in the DRC, including as business development advisor to State-owned Congolese mining company Gécamines' board.
In his new role, Otschudi will be responsible for strategic business development in the DRC, including government and institutional engagement. He will oversee Trafigura’s business activities in the country, which include trading activities across energy, metals and minerals and associated logistics operations.
“Having worked across commodities in the DRC for more than 20 years, I have seen first-hand the extraordinary resource potential of this country and the critical role it plays in global supply chains. I look forward to working with the Trafigura team to deepen our relationships with government, institutions and commercial partners, and to building on the strong foundation the company has established here,” comments Otschudi.
“We are delighted to welcome Hervé to his new role. His deep in-country expertise across the DRC's commodities sector makes him exceptionally well-placed to lead our business activities there. The DRC is an important and growing hub for metals, minerals and energy, and this appointment reflects our long-term commitment to the country and to the customers we serve across the region,” adds Trafigura Metals & Minerals global head Gonzalo de Olazaval.
